Investigations continuing after fatality at Truro Quarry
On 21 April a male worker at Truro Quarry was fatally injured, SafeWork South Australia (SafeWork SA) has advised. “SafeWork SA offers condolences to his family, friends and colleagues at this distressing and sad time,” the regulator said.
On 27 April, SafeWork SA provided an update on the incident, and stated that investigations are continuing and the regulator is working closely with SA Police and the state’s Department of Energy and Mining.
The fatality brings the number of confirmed work-related deaths recorded in SA in 2020 to one.
